Description

Pumpe, insbesondere Betonpumpe, mit großer Baulänge und mit einem hydraulisch betätigten Antriebskolben Die Erfindung betrifft eine Pumpe, insbesondere Betonpumpe, mit großer Baulänge und mit einem hydraulisch betätigten Antriebskolben, der in einem Antriebszylinder gleitet und der mit einem in einem Arbeitszylinder gleitenden Arbeitskolben durch eine Kolbenstange verbunden ist.Pump, especially concrete pump, with a large overall length and with a hydraulically operated drive piston The invention relates to a pump, in particular Concrete pump, with a large overall length and with a hydraulically operated drive piston, which slides in a drive cylinder and the one with one in a working cylinder sliding working piston is connected by a piston rod.

Betonpumpen bisher bekannter Bauart haben große Baulängen, weil der Arbeitszylinder, in dem der Arbeitskolben gleitet, und der Antrieb axial hintereinander angeordnet sind. Diese Bauweise bringt insofern große Nachteile mit sich. Der Transport solcher Pumpen ist schwierig, und bei anfallenden Reparaturen ist ein Auseinandernehmen der ganzen Pumpanlage nicht zu umgehen.Concrete pumps of the previously known type have great overall lengths because of the Working cylinder, in which the working piston slides, and the drive axially one behind the other are arranged. In this respect, this design has major disadvantages. The transport Such pumps are difficult and dismantling when repairs are required the whole pumping station cannot be avoided.

Es sind auch Betonpumpen bekannt, bei denen zum Zwecke der Überprüfung oder Reparatur defekter Kolbenmanschetten oder ausgeschliffener Arbeitszylinder ohne wesentliche Demontagen nach Belieben Kolbenkopf oder Arbeitszylinder relativ freigelegt werden können. Aber auch diese Bauart erleichtert den Transport in keiner Weise und auch bei solchen Pumpen sind einfache Wartungsarbeiten mit einem großen Aufwand verbunden.There are also concrete pumps known where for the purpose of checking or repair of defective piston sleeves or polished working cylinders Piston head or working cylinder relative without significant dismantling at will can be exposed. But even this design does not facilitate transport in any Way and even with such pumps are simple maintenance with a big one Effort involved.

Hier greift die Erfindung ein, deren Aufgabe es ist, die geschilderten Nachteile zu beseitigen. Sie besteht darin, daß bei derartigen Pumpen zwischen Arbeits-und Antriebszylinder ein Schwenk- und Schnellverschluß, bestehend aus einem um einen Bolzen schwenkbaren Verschlußmittelstück mit Schnellverschlußschrauben, angeordnet ist. Der Förderkolben wird also aus dem Zylinder heraus in das Mittelstück des Verschlusses gezogen.This is where the invention comes into play, the object of which is to provide the described Eliminate disadvantages. It consists in the fact that in such pumps between working and Drive cylinder a swivel and quick release, consisting of one to one Bolt pivotable locking center piece with quick release screws, arranged is. The delivery piston is thus out of the cylinder into the middle piece of the closure drawn.

Durch die Erfindung kann das Aggregat schnell und einfach auf die Hälfte der eigentlichen Bau- bzw. Transportlänge verkürzt werden. Außerdem ergibt sich der Vorteil, daß der bzw. die Förderkolben leicht überprüft und bei Bedarf ohne besondere Montagearbeiten ausgewechselt werden können. Auch besteht nunmehr bei Verwendung von genormten Schwenk-und Schnellverschlüssen die Möglichkeit, auf einfachste Weise größere oder kleinere Antriebsaggregate bzw. ebensolche Förderzylinder gegeneinander auszutauschen, und das Gerät den jeweils herrschenden Betriebsbedingungen weitgehendst anzupassen. Besonders bei Zweizylindergeräten mit Hydraulikantrieb, bei denen nur eine Ölhydraulik erforderlich ist, machen sich diese Vorteile besonders bemerkbar.Through the invention, the unit can quickly and easily on the Half of the actual construction or transport length. Also results the advantage that the delivery piston or pistons are easily checked and if necessary can be replaced without special assembly work. Also now exists when using standardized swivel and quick-release fasteners the possibility of opening simplest way larger or smaller drive units or just such delivery cylinders exchange against each other, and the device the prevailing operating conditions adapt as much as possible. Especially with two-cylinder devices with hydraulic drive, where only one oil hydraulic system is required, these advantages make themselves particularly special noticeable.

Im folgenden ist ein Ausführungsbeispiel der Erfindung unter Bezugnahme auf die Abbildungen näher erläutert, und zwar zeigt A b b. 1 Einzylinderbetonpumpe mit dem Schwenk-und Schnellverschluß, A b b. TI Zweizylinderbetonpumpe mit Schwenk-und Schnellverschluß.The following is an embodiment of the invention by reference explained in more detail on the figures, namely A b b. 1 single cylinder concrete pump with the swivel and quick release, A b b. TI two-cylinder concrete pump with swivel and Quick release.

Der Förderkolben 1, der im Förderzylinder 2 der Betonpumpe läuft, wird durch ein Hydraulikaggregat 3 angetrieben. Zwischen diesem und dem Förderzylinder 2 ist das Verschlußmittelstück 4 angeordnet, das um den Bolzen 5 geschwenkt und durch Schnellverschlußschrauben 6 im Betriebszustand fixiert werden kann. Im ausgeschwenkten Zustand kann man nach Entfernen des Bolzens 5 das Gerät in zwei Teile zerlegen. Bei der Zweizylinderbetonpumpe nach A b b.11 drückt das durch den Ölzulauf 7 einströmende Öl den Hydraulikkolben 8 vor sich her und das im Zylinderraum 9 befindliche öl wirkt über das Umlaufrohr 10 auf den zweiten Hydraulikkolben 11, der seinerseits eine Hubbewegung ausführt und das im Zylinderraum 15 befindliche Öl aus dem Ölauslauf 12 nach außen fördert. Ein nicht dargestelltes Umsteuerventil, das beispielsweise elektrisch, mechanisch oder magnetisch gesteuert wird, ändert öl- und somit Hubrichtung.The delivery piston 1, which runs in the delivery cylinder 2 of the concrete pump, is driven by a hydraulic unit 3. Between this and the delivery cylinder 2, the locking center piece 4 is arranged, which can be pivoted about the bolt 5 and fixed by quick-release screws 6 in the operating state. In the swiveled-out state, after removing the bolt 5, the device can be disassembled into two parts. In the case of the two-cylinder concrete pump according to A b b.11, the oil flowing in through the oil inlet 7 pushes the hydraulic piston 8 in front of it and the oil in the cylinder chamber 9 acts via the circulating pipe 10 on the second hydraulic piston 11, which in turn performs a stroke movement and that in the cylinder chamber 15 promotes oil from the oil outlet 12 to the outside. A reversing valve, not shown, which is controlled electrically, mechanically or magnetically, for example, changes the direction of the oil and thus of the stroke.

Eine stufenlos arbeitende Ölpumpe für die Hydraulik kann verwendet werden, um die Leistung den Erfordernissen entsprechend variieren zu können.An infinitely variable oil pump for the hydraulics can be used in order to be able to vary the performance according to requirements.
